An Egyptian Predynastic squat jar with concentric circles
An Egyptian Predynastic terracotta jar
Naqada II, circa 3200 B.C.
Of squat form, the out-turned flattened rim with red painted decoration of wavy bands, the body decorated with red concentric circles, with pierced tubular string hole lugs at the shoulder, 3¾in (9.5cm) high

  • Provenance:
    Property from an American deceased estate, acquired between 1970 and 1989. With an old collection label: H. Kevorkian 2671; and Royal Athena label, 551.
